What Are Insurance Laws?

Insurance law is the legal practice area involving insurance companies, insurance coverage, and policyholders. Insurance law can also involve government agencies that regulate and enforce Florida and federal insurance laws. Common types of insurance law issues include:

  • Auto insurance disputes
  • Homeowners’ insurance claims
  • Health insurance claims
  • Life insurance benefits
  • Workers’ compensation insurance
  • Liability coverage
  • Indemnity insurance

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need an Insurance Lawyer?

Most people have problems with their insurance company when their insurance provider is denying a claim or lowballing a payout offer. You can try to deal with the insurance company on your own, but they may not respond without legal representation. Situations where you can benefit from the experience of an insurance lawyer include:

  • The insurance company denies your claim
  • The insurance company offers a low settlement to resolve your claim
  • The insurance company only covers a portion of your claim
  • The insurance company is claiming insurance fraud
  • There are bad faith delays by the insurance company

How Can an Insurance Lawyer Help Me?

An insurance lawyer can help you understand your legal rights and options in an insurance dispute. Your lawyer can review your case and deal with the insurance company on your behalf. If the insurance provider won’t cover your losses, your lawyer can file a lawsuit to force the insurance company to pay damages. An insurance lawyer can help you:

  • Negotiate a settlement with the insurance company
  • File an appeal to resolve your insurance claim
  • File a civil lawsuit to recover damages from the insurance company
  • Help you file a complaint with the appropriate Florida or federal agency

What Questions Should I Ask When Trying To Find an Insurance Lawyer in Princeton?

These questions can help you decide if you feel comfortable and confident that a lawyer has the qualifications, experience, and ability to manage your case. Many insurance lawyers offer an initial consultation that allows you to understand your options and get specific legal advice before hiring them. The top questions to ask include:

  • What is your experience in insurance cases in Florida?
  • Have you represented policyholders in insurance law cases like mine?
  • What are potential issues that can come up during insurance law cases?
  • How will you keep me informed about updates in my case?
  • What is the likely timeline for resolving this insurance law case?
  • What are your expenses and fee structure for this type of case?
